Backed by a heritage of over 200 years, Hayward Tyler is a global leader in today’s top performing industrial pumps and motors. We employ around 130 people at our UK headquarters in Bedfordshire and have sites in Scotland, India, China and the USA. Our UK location offers a variety of options to manufacture new, upgrade, or replace existing installed equipment. We supply spare parts for all pumps and motors, including legacy products in all industries including Oil and Gas, Power, Defence, and Nuclear
